Shondra is counting the money in the cash register at the end of her shift. All that is left to count are $5 bills and $10 bills. There are 32 bills in the stack and they are worth $220. How many of each denomination did she have?

Let x represent the number of $5 bills and let y represent the number of $10 bills.

Answer and Step-by-step explanation: x represent the number of $5 bills and y, the number of $10 bill and, in total there are 32 bills, so

x + y = 32

In terms of value, there is a total of $220. The equation for it is

5x + 10y = 220

The 2 equations which best represent the scenario are

x + y = 32 (I)

5x + 10y = 220 (II)

To know how many bills there are, we have to solve the system. There are many way to solve it and one of them is

1) Multiply (I) by -5:

-5x - 5y = -160 (III)

2) Add equation (III) to equation (II):

-5x - 5y = -160

5x + 10y = 220

0x + 5y = 60 (IV)

3) Solve equation (IV)

5y = 60

y = 12

4) Replace value of y in equation (I) and find value of x:

x + 12 = 32

x = 20

In the proposed scenario, Shondra had 20 $5 bills and 12 $10 bills.
